#f3b260 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f3b260 is composed of 95.3% red, 69.8%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 26.7% magenta, 60.5%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 33.5 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 66.5%. #f3b260 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#e76500.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#f3b260

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050300 is the darkest color, while #fef9f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f3b260

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#abaaa8 is the less saturated color, while #fab359 is the most saturated one.
